NHTSA safety recall
Recall 84V090000: S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:FOUNDATION COMPONENTS
INTERNATIONAL HARVESTER · Reported to NHTSA Aug 14, 1984
Recalls apply to specific vehicles, not to every vehicle of a model year. Check your VIN with NHTSA or your manufacturer's dealer to confirm whether a recall affects your vehicle.
Check a VIN on NHTSA.govWhat this recall covers
NHTSA's campaign record, quoted as published
The defect
THE HYDROVAC CANISTERS WERE MODIFIED AND DO NOT WORK WELL WITH THE REST OF THE BRAKING SYSTEM. MORE PEDAL EFFORT IS NEEDED IN ORDER TO BRING VEHICLE TO A HALT AND THE MAXIMUM STOPPING DISTANCE IS INCREASED.
The remedy
UPON INSPECTION, HYDROVAC CANISTERS WITH IMPROVED BRAKING CHARACTERISTICS WILL BE INSTALLED.
Notes
VEHICLE DESCRIPTION: MEDIUM TRUCKS.SYSTEM: SERVICE BRAKES; HYDROVAC CANISTERS.CONSEQUENCES OF DEFECT: A VEHICLE ACCIDENT MAY RESULT WHEN A SITUATION REQUIRESMINIMUM STOPPING TIME.
